- the present invention relates to communications, and, in particular, to the transmission, receipt, and processing of broadcast information.
- Daily newspapers are typically written to provide information on a wide variety of topics, including news about local, state, national, and international events, sports, weather, business, entertainment, and even classified advertisements. Most people, however, are interested in only a subset of the total information in a newspaper. Furthermore, different people are interested in different subsets of information. One person may be interested in sports and local news, but not the weather. Or in one particular sports team but not another. Yet another person may be interested in the weather and entertainment, but not sports.
- the present invention is directed to the processing of broadcast information.
- a broadcast stream comprising information of one or more different types is received and analyzed to select (for further processing) a subset of information in the broadcast stream corresponding to one or more types of information preselected from a plurality of available types of information.
- a information processing device comprises a receiver, a processor, a memory, and a playback device.
- the receiver is capable of receiving a broadcast stream comprising a plurality of different types of data.
- the processor is capable of processing the broadcast stream to capture data corresponding to a selected subset of the different types of data, and storing the captured data to the memory.
- the playback device is capable of playing back the captured data from the memory.
- pieces of information corresponding to one or more different types of information are generated and a label is assigned to each of the different types of information.
- a broadcast stream comprising the pieces of information is generated with a label for each piece.
- the broadcast stream is transmitted for receipt, processing, and selective capturing by one or more information processing devices.

- the present invention relates to a communications system in which a broadcast transmitter transmits a broadcast stream containing a variety of different types of information.
- One or more information processing devices receive this broadcast stream and capture only those pieces of information that correspond to preselected types of information listed in a personal profile stored in each device.
- the device provides a mechanism by which the personal profile can be edited to reflect the current set of information that the user wishes to acquire.
- the communications system of FIG. 1 comprises broadcast transmitter 102, information processing device 104, and external profile programmer 106.
- Device 104 comprises processor 202, radio receiver 204, interface 206, memories 208 and 210, display device 212, and audio device 214.
- Memories 208 and 210 which may be distinct memory devices or part of a single memory device, are any suitable storage means, such as random access memory (RAM) devices.
- FIG. 3 there is shown a flow diagram of the processing of the communications system of FIG. 1 and of information processing device 104 of FIG. 2, according to one embodiment of the present invention.
- external profile programmer 106 of FIG. 1 may be any suitable device, such as a personal computer that executes an application software program, designed to enable a user to access and edit a personal profile stored in memory 208 of FIG. 2.
- the personal profile identifies the types of information that the user is interested in acquiring.
- the user of device 104 attaches external profile programmer 106 to interface 206 of FIG. 2 to edit the stored personal profile (step 302 of FIG. 3). After the personal profile has been edited, the user may (but does not have to) detach device 104 from programmer 106 for portable use.
- Broadcast transmitter 102 of FIG. 1 transmits a broadcast stream containing different types of information (step 304 of FIG. 3).
- the information is potentially available to any number of users of devices like information processing device 104.
- the broadcast stream is continuously transmitted with the different types of information in the stream identified in digital sidebands of frequency modulated (FM) radio broadcast signals.

- Receiver 204 of FIG. 2 receives the broadcast stream (step 306 of FIG. 3) and processor 202 of FIG. 2 monitors the received broadcast stream to extract those pieces of information that correspond to the selected types of information identified in the personal profile stored in memory 208 of FIG. 2 (step 308 of FIG. 3).
- each piece of information in the broadcast stream has associated with it a label that identifies the type or category to which the information belongs. For example, all pieces of information related to sports may have a label encoded in the broadcast stream that starts with the letter "S.” For those pieces dealing with professional baseball, the label may start with "SBB" followed by a number that identifies the particular team.
- Processor 202 will retrieve the label for each piece of information in the broadcast stream and compare it to the personal profile stored in memory 208 to determine whether there is a match.
- processor 202 will store that particular piece of information to memory 210 of FIG. 2 (step 310 of FIG. 3), for future manual playback by the user (step 312 of FIG. 3).
- Each piece of information includes audio and/or textual information.
- playback includes display of textual information on display device 212 of FIG. 2 (e.g., a liquid crystal display device) or playing of audio information on audio device 214 of FIG. 2 or both.
- Device 104 could also be configured with a printer device (not shown) providing text and/or graphics printout of the captured information.
- the present invention provides a mechanism by which each individual user can individually program his or her own information processing device 104 to capture only the subset of information in a broadcast stream in which the user is interested. Each user can select his or her own personal set of information and not have to deal with other undesired information in the broadcast stream.
- Information processing device 104 preferably provides the user with the ability to enable or disable real-time notification.
- device 104 vibrates, generates an audio alarm (e.g., a beep) or a visual alarm (e.g., a flashing light), or otherwise notifies the user every time a piece of information is captured from the broadcast stream. If this option is disabled or otherwise not available, device 104 writes captured information to memory 210 of FIG. 2, overwriting if necessary the oldest information in the queue, to await manual access by the user. The user would have the option to save particular pieces of information for future recall thereby preventing those pieces from being overwritten by subsequently captured information.

- information processing device 104 is connected to external profile programmer 106 to program the personal profile.
- information processing devices of the present invention are able to communicate with a centralized service bureau (not shown) which would perform the function of programming the stored personal profile.
- Such communication could be either wired or wireless, depending on the implementation.
- interface 206 of FIG. 2 could be a paging modem, a telephone modem, or a dual tone multiple frequency (DTMF) receiver or transceiver, as appropriate.
- the profile editing capability could be built into the information processing device, which would then not need to communicate with an external device for profile programming.
- the broadcast stream is an FM radio frequency signal transmitted over airwaves by broadcast transmitter 102 and received at receiver 204 of FIG. 2.
- broadcast media besides FM radio frequency signals, are also possible. These include but are not necessarily limited to paging channels or television signals transmitted over airwaves or via cable.
- digital data can be imperceptibly embedded into standard audio or video signals using such techniques as luminance or chrominance modulation or spread spectrum techniques. See, for example, U.S. application Ser. No. 08/599,500 ("the '500 application), filed Jan. 25, 1996, now U.S. Pat. No. 5,663,766, the teachings of which are incorporated herein by reference.
- the information contained in the broadcast stream could be any conceivable information that might be desired by users, including, but not limited to, all of the information typically contained in newspapers as well as other (potentially more timely) information, such as traffic reports and weather advisories.
- the broadcast stream is separate from the stream that supports the personal profile programming function.
- these two streams are transmitted over the same medium and received by a device component that provides the functionality of both receiver 204 and interface 206 of FIG. 2.
- information processing device 104 is a portable device that also provides the functionality of a personal paging device (i.e., a pager) that notifies a user that someone is trying to reach the user.
- the hardware of device 104 may be based on that of conventional personal paging devices.
- processor 202 of FIG. 2 is programmed, in how the personal profile stored in memory 208 of FIG. 2 is defined, and in the addition of interface 206 of FIG. 2.
- Processor 202 may be a programmable microprocessor or a digital signal processing (DSP) integrated circuit (IC) or any other suitable device for performing the functions of the present invention.

- device 104 may be a stationary device rather than a portable one.
- receiver 204 of FIG. 2 continuously receives the broadcast stream and processor 202 of FIG. 2 continuously monitors the received broadcast stream to extract those pieces of information that correspond to the selected types of information identified in the personal profile stored in memory 208 of FIG. 2.
- the broadcast stream is not continuously available for receipt and processing by device 104. For example, when digital data is embedded in the luminance or chrominance levels of a video signal, as described in the '500 application, the broadcast stream is available only to those devices 104 that are in the proximity of a television monitor that is displaying the encoded video signal. In this case, the broadcast stream received by device 104 is the video signal generated by the television monitor.
- the video signal corresponds to playback signals displayed on the television monitor and corresponding to a television signal received by conventional means (e.g., cable, VCR, airwaves).
- the playback signals contain both public information (i.e., the images displayed on the television monitor for all to see) and private information (i.e., data encoded in the luminance or chrominance of the displayed video).
- the television monitors can be used as public/private bulletin boards, where the monitor displays the video signal as the public information and device 104 is used to retrieve preselected private information embedded in the video signal.
- a monitor may display video signals corresponding to flight schedules. Embedded in those video signals would be the flight information for each of the travelers on each of the listed flights. An individual traveler retrieves his or her personal flight information using device 104, which captures the personal flight information from the displayed video signals.

- a person passing through an airport is able to retrieve messages that are addressed specifically to him or her.
- Software within device 104 is programmed to sift through large amounts of data and identify messages from public bulletin boards that are meant for an individual, or class of customer, such as a group traveling together. When the traveler holds device 104 up to the terminal, the device will capture only the embedded data that is addressed to the individual or group to which that individual belongs.
- the broadcast of such signals can be either local to the monitor, through a closed television system as within a hotel or resort, transmitted via telephone lines, transmitted via local or national broadcast, transmitted by a cable front end, satellite, video tape, computer system, local area network, wide area network, or any other suitable source.
- a person, subscribing to a messaging service based on the present invention would call a special number from a screen phone or kiosk in an airport or other travel location to retrieve and capture electronic mail and voice messages using device 104. These messages are in a convenient format. There is no need to write things down, listen to long messages, or miss a connection.
- a person wishing to leave a message for an individual subscribing to such a messaging service may leave such a message via electronic mail using a service device equipped with a keyboard.
- the electronic mail may be forwarded to a special mailbox used for travel by the subscriber.
- the public mailbox may be posted for attendees of a conference to receive messages.
- a predetermined list of appropriate messages may be put into a menu on a voice response unit or manual-assisted system so that a message can be constructed from its components. These components when strung together should provide all the information for a message such as call back number, subject, name, etc. Retrieval of such messages may be done at any time, at the convenience of the recipient, in the privacy of a hotel room or with the privacy of an individual device. Once the message has been retrieved, the call-back number is offered on an auto-dial function of the device so that the subscriber can return the phone call.
- data can also be embedded into the audio of a television or radio signal.
- Low sounds can be distinguished using a device equipped with a special microphone and data capture component.
- such devices also receive and sift through data sent via a car radio or other sound source.
- a radio, computer, television, or other sound emitting device can be sent data for one person or for a group of individuals such as a travel group.
- the receiving device discriminates the embedded data in the audio and retrieves the messages addressed to or selected by the user of the device.
